AI Receptionist Struggles with Yorkshire Accents in Rotherham GP Practices

Patients attending general practitioner surgeries across South Yorkshire are experiencing significant frustration with an AI receptionist that fails to comprehend their regional accents. The AI receptionist struggles Yorkshire accents issue has prompted local health authorities to investigate the technology's effectiveness in serving the community. Healthwatch Rotherham, the independent health and social care watchdog for the region, recently documented complaints from multiple practices utilizing the automated system.

Emma the Chatbot Introduced Despite Language Claims

A chatbot named 'Emma' has been rolled out across numerous medical facilities in the Rotherham area. The artificial intelligence system's developers assert that the technology supports communication in seventeen different languages. However, despite these claims, the AI receptionist appears incapable of processing the distinctive phonetic characteristics and speech patterns common to residents of the Yorkshire region. This disconnect between claimed capabilities and actual performance has raised serious questions about implementation and testing protocols.

Healthwatch Rotherham's Findings

The local health watchdog organization has gathered testimonies from affected patients who report frequent misunderstandings when interacting with Emma. Residents describe having to repeat themselves multiple times, speak unnaturally slowly, or modify their natural speech patterns to achieve recognition by the system. These accessibility barriers undermine the fundamental purpose of implementing such technology, which was intended to streamline appointment booking and patient communication. Healthwatch Rotherham's report highlights that the system's inability to recognize regional 'twangs' and accent variations represents a significant flaw in the technology's real-world application.

The Impact on Patient Care and Satisfaction

The introduction of the AI receptionist was meant to improve efficiency within GP surgeries, yet the opposite effect appears to be occurring. Patients frustrated by repeated failed interactions are abandoning their attempts to schedule appointments through the automated system. Many callers hang up after struggling to communicate with the chatbot, forcing them to seek alternative methods of booking consultations or leaving their healthcare needs unaddressed. This outcome contradicts the healthcare objective of increasing accessibility and reducing barriers to medical care. The situation raises concerns about whether automation technology is being deployed prematurely without adequate testing for diverse user populations and regional variations.

AI Firm's Response and Claims

The developers behind Emma maintain that their system operates across seventeen languages, emphasizing the breadth of their technical capabilities. However, the distinction between supporting multiple discrete languages and recognizing diverse accents and speech patterns within a single language remains unaddressed. The AI receptionist's inability to interpret regional linguistic characteristics suggests a significant gap between theoretical capability and practical performance. This discrepancy warrants a comprehensive review of testing methodologies and acceptance criteria before technology deployment in healthcare environments.
